挑战:SwiftUI 导航大餐
2022 年 6 月 7 日
![](https://devimages-cdn.apple.com/wwdc-services/articles/images/2D3B4573-EF56-4B5A-8EF6-CCE76B798715/2048.jpeg)
采用神秘食材,新鲜出炉、色泽金灿的作品是什么?毫无疑问,这是一道无与伦比的大餐!在今天的挑战中,我们将“SwiftUI 导航开发指南”示例提升到全新的水平,使其变得更加易于使用。准备好您的 ChallengeContentView,混搭 Stack 视图、多列布局和状态恢复等 SwiftUI 导航的构成要素,打造出一道专属于您的大餐。
我们也欢迎您在这一天访问 SwiftUI 挑战学堂,与他人协作共同面对这次挑战!提问,和其他开发者建立联系,并分享您的作品。
![](https://devimages-cdn.apple.com/wwdc-services/images/124/6803/6803_wide_250x141_2x.jpg)
Study Hall: SwiftUI navigation hotdish
View now开始挑战
在成为 SwiftUI 大餐的主厨之前,一定要了解这些“配方”要求您掌握哪些技巧。确保观看 WWDC22 的“SwiftUI 导航开发指南”,这是您的入门利器。
![](https://devimages-cdn.apple.com/wwdc-services/images/124/6547/6547_wide_250x141_2x.jpg)
SwiftUI 导航开发指南
Watch now在烹调这份大餐时,您将用到“Bringing robust navigation structure to your SwiftUI APP”示例代码。将它下载到您的设备以开始挑战。
Bringing robust navigation structure to your SwiftUI app
您可以在项目中探索并修改 StackContentView、TwoColumnContentView 或 ThreeColumnContentView,对这些 SwiftUI 的构成要素找找感觉。
如果觉得自己已经做好准备,转到 ChallengeContentView,将可能需要的任何导航构成要素混合搭配,烹调出一道令人赞不绝口的大餐!(您甚至还可以在“SwiftUI 的新功能”中挑选一些新的 API,使您的作品别具风味。)
![](https://devimages-cdn.apple.com/wwdc-services/images/124/6545/6545_wide_250x141_2x.jpg)